Another Berkshire derby to round off the Bank Holiday Weekend fixtures, this time on Tuesday night as Ascot United made the short trip to Wokingham & Emmbrook in the Cherry Red Records Combined Counties League Premier Division North.

The Sumas, under new manager Elliott Whitehouse, are still looking for a first point of the season after a 2-1 defeat while Ascot United moved back in to the top half of the table after Harry Laflin’s double strike gave the Yellamen the three points.

Laflin’s goals made it eight in six games for Ascot and they came in very typical fashion, a header from a Chris Ellis throw in the first half and a smart volley in the second from the edge of the box.

Wokingham did rally, their own talisman Jake White scoring from the penalty spot, albeit a rebound after his kick was saved but the Yellamen held out to take the points.

The Sumas debuted two new signings in former Marlow winger Allen Bossman while Harry Pearson, another winger who has joined from Cove – made the bench.
